Micro Miao Management Course: Managers should be "bystanders" rather than "authorities fans"

Think more, observe more, talk less, and do less, this is a principle that a good manager must master. Don't "do everything personally", that will only make people physically and mentally exhausted, overworked, ancient Zhuge Liang is because of overwork and death. Only managers who stand on the sidelines and watch the battle can truly achieve "bystander clearance" rather than "authority fans".

Only in this way can we judge right and wrong more fairly and effectively. Only in this way can we really see what the enterprise should insist on and what things need to be improved. Even if you do better than your subordinates, don't do everything yourself, and if necessary, show them.

As a business manager, you must distinguish between important things in the enterprise and things that are not important. Anything related to the development and survival of enterprises must be seriously handled and must not sit still. Moreover, major events do not occur every day. As for some trivial matters, they are left to their subordinates to deal with. Don't get caught up in complicated things, can't get out, get upset by trivial things, and thus interfere with major decisions.
